    The Bain Capital logo features a geometric square divided into colored sections in navy (#1c2156), light blue (#1ca6df, #abcae9), red (#e52823), and cream (#f7f5f4).

    Bain Capital’s distinctive mark centers on a square grid divided into nine sections with selective coloring creating asymmetric visual interest. Deep navy blue (#1c2156) anchors the composition while light blue shades (#1ca6df, #abcae9) and red accent (#e52823) add dimension. Cream background (#f7f5f4) provides subtle warmth compared to pure white. The geometric abstraction suggests portfolio diversification, sectoral analysis, and the strategic frameworks underlying private equity investment decisions.

    The design, created by Lippincott, represents significant departure from traditional financial services branding. Rather than conservative typography alone, the colorful geometric mark projects confidence and sophistication while remaining professional enough for institutional investor communications. The square format creates versatile icon for digital applications.

    Meaning and Symbolism

    • Divided square: Represents portfolio diversification, sectoral focus, and strategic frameworks central to private equity analysis
    • Navy blue foundation: Conveys trust, institutional credibility, and financial sector professionalism appropriate for $105+ billion in assets under management
    • Multi-color sections: Suggest diverse investment strategies across private equity, venture capital, credit, real estate, and life sciences
    • Geometric precision: Reflects analytical rigor and systematic approach to investment decision-making

    Design and History

    Bain Capital was founded in 1984 in Boston, Massachusetts as private equity spinoff from Bain & Company management consulting firm. The investment firm grew to manage over $105 billion across private equity, venture capital, credit, public equity, impact investing, life sciences, and real estate strategies by 2018. This diversification required visual identity that conveyed sophistication and multi-strategy capability beyond single-focus private equity branding.

    Lippincott developed the geometric logo system to modernize Bain Capital’s identity while maintaining institutional credibility. The colorful square mark differentiated Bain Capital within financial services sector dominated by navy wordmarks and conservative typography. The design balanced creative confidence with professional restraint, suitable for communications with institutional investors, portfolio company management teams, and regulatory authorities.

    The modular square system proved adaptable across diverse applications from investor presentations to website design to physical environments. Individual colored sections could be isolated for various purposes while maintaining connection to unified brand system. The geometry facilitated digital applications including social media avatars and mobile app icons where simple forms outperform complex illustrations.

    Typography

    Bain Capital pairs the geometric mark with clean, professional sans-serif wordmark using consistent stroke weights and generous letter spacing. The straightforward typography provides neutral counterbalance to the mark’s colorful geometry, ensuring overall composition maintains institutional credibility. Uppercase “BAIN CAPITAL” presentation creates authority appropriate for global investment firm while clear letterforms ensure excellent legibility across contexts. Supporting typography maintains this professional, accessible approach across investor communications and marketing materials.

    Why is the Bain Capital logo in SVG format?
    The Bain Capital logo is provided as an SVG (Scalable Vector Graphics) file because vectors offer unlimited scaling without pixelation, smaller file sizes than raster images, and are ideal for responsive web design. SVG logos work perfectly across all screen sizes — from mobile devices to billboard prints — maintaining crisp edges at any resolution.
    Should I use SVG or PNG for the Bain Capital logo?
    Use SVG for websites, apps, and any digital design requiring scalability. SVG files are resolution-independent and load faster. Use PNG (converted from SVG at 300 DPI) for presentations, printed materials, or software that doesn’t support SVG. Convert using Adobe Illustrator, Inkscape, Affinity Designer, or online tools like CloudConvert. Export at 300 DPI for print, 72-150 DPI for web.
    What software can open the Bain Capital SVG logo?
    The Bain Capital SVG logo opens in both code editors (VS Code, Sublime Text, Notepad++) and graphic design software (Figma, Adobe Illustrator, Affinity Designer, Sketch, Inkscape). Modern web browsers can also display SVG files directly. For quick edits, online editors like SVGEdit or Method Draw work without installing software.
